The Influence of Training in Cross-Culturalism on Future Nurses: Can Education Change Prejudiced Attitudes Toward Migrants?
Maria Angustias Sánchez-OjedaElisabet Fernández-GómezMaría Del Mar Ortiz-GómezInmaculada Alemany-ArrebolaPublished in: Journal of transcultural nursing : official journal of the Transcultural Nursing Society (2020)
Nursing students have negative attitudes toward the Moroccan population as do the rest of the host population, but these attitudes improve after their training in the course on cross-culturalism.
